**Context:** The video features a product review and demonstration comparing a new dishwasher powder formula (Green Llama Dishwasher Powder) against pre-measured dishwasher pods, focusing on cleaning efficacy, especially for tough, oily soils like peanut butter. The presenter conducts controlled tests using a portable dishwasher hooked up to a utility sink with a temperature logger to measure water temperature throughout the cycles, aiming to prove that powder detergents can outperform pods, even when the machine lacks high-wattage heating elements common in some older models.

## Detailed Analysis

The presenter demonstrates that the Green Llama Dishwasher Powder cleans as well as, or better than, leading brand dishwasher pods across six standardized food soil tests (cheese, spaghetti bolognese, tea, egg yolk/milk, starch, minced meat) in 100mg/L CaCO3 water. The powder formula, which utilizes enzymes like protease and amylase to break down fats and proteins, proved effective even against peanut butter, which pods struggled to remove completely in the cold-fill test. A key finding is that the powder's pre-wash function, which relies on the main wash cycle dispensing the detergent, is highly dependent on the initial water temperature. When using cold water (around 81°F/27.2°C), the machine took 15 minutes longer to reach the necessary temperature for the main wash to start effectively dissolving the detergent, resulting in poor cleaning performance on the peanut butter test. In contrast, when the machine was fed hot water (around 138°F/58.9°C), the powder started dissolving almost immediately, leading to significantly better results, comparable to or better than the pods. The presenter also notes that the powder's packaging is 100% compostable, unlike the plastic film used for the pods, which he showed dissolving slowly in water (01:00). The manual for the Frigidaire dishwasher confirms that the heating element is only 800-1000W, explaining why hot water pre-filling is crucial for powder detergents to perform optimally.
